  • Museo General Francisco Villa - Beautiful palace that houses the most extensive work of the Centauro del Norte, Pancho Villa! You will know the history and anecdotes of this historical character known worldwide!
  • Durango - You will know the largest historic center in northern Mexico. Capital of the old kingdom of Nueva Vizcaya, which was the largest Catholic kingdom in the world in the seventeenth century. The Episcopal Gallery museum with the most important collection in the north and the most important fourth in Mexico. As well as the cable car, sensational!
